Some Features of Extremism in the XXI Century

Аннотация The report describes the main reasons for growing extremist moods in the society during specific point in time. According to the
authors of the report, the main reason for growth of extremism at the moment are, first of all, events in Ukraine where under the
likeness of struggle for democracy the atmosphere poisonous and cruelty is forming; secondly, artificial exaggeration the theme of
religious extremism; thirdly, imbalance of outlooks in the society; fourthly, information wars which victims are users of information
networks.
